Design and Comfort
The Kylebooker bag is designed for convenience and mobility. Its crossbody and waist pack dual-function design allows anglers to wear it in multiple ways, depending on their preference. Whether you’re wading through shallow waters or hiking to a remote fishing spot, the adjustable straps ensure a comfortable fit. The lightweight material prevents unnecessary strain, making it ideal for long fishing sessions.
Storage Capacity and Organization
One of the standout features of this bag is its spacious yet compact storage. It includes multiple compartments, including:
– Main zippered pocket for larger items like pliers, line cutters, or a small tackle box.
– Mesh side pockets for quick access to frequently used tools.
– Inner slots and elastic loops to securely hold fishing lures, hooks, and small accessories.
The water-resistant fabric is another plus, protecting your gear from splashes or light rain. However, it’s not fully waterproof, so submerging it in water is not recommended.
Durability and Build Quality
Constructed from high-density nylon, the bag is sturdy enough to withstand rough outdoor conditions. The stitching is reinforced, and the zippers are smooth yet durable. Some users have reported that the material holds up well even after prolonged use, though extreme wear and tear (such as heavy abrasion) may cause minor fraying over time.
Pros and Cons
Pros:
✔ Versatile wearing options (crossbody or waist pack).
✔ Ample storage with smart organization.
✔ Lightweight and comfortable for all-day use.
✔ Affordable price compared to premium fishing bags.
Cons:
✘ Not fully waterproof—only water-resistant.
✘ Limited space for bulkier items (not suitable for large tackle boxes).
✘ Strap adjustments may loosen over time (minor issue).
